Q: Is 976,472 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 976,472 is a composite number.

Why is 976,472 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 976,472 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 14 28 47 49 53 56 94 98 106 188 196 212 329 371 376 392 424 658 742 1,316 1,484 2,303 2,491 2,597 2,632 2,968 4,606 4,982 5,194 9,212 9,964 10,388 17,437 18,424 19,928 20,776 34,874 69,748 122,059 139,496 244,118 488,236 and 976,472, with no remainder.

Since 976,472 cannot be divided by just 1 and 976,472, it is a composite number.
